こんにちは!
キッズプログラミング教室「イフキッズアカデミー」
池ちゃん先生です!
※クラス分け
【火1】・・・火曜日16:00〜17:30
【火2】・・・火曜日17:40〜19:10
【木1】・・・木曜日16:00〜17:30
【木2】・・・木曜日17:40〜19:10
【土】・・・土曜日10:00〜11:30
【日】・・・日曜日10:00〜11:30
今回は木曜前半のレッスンの模様を報告します!
※二本立ての一本目です。
先生はよしだ先生、のり先生。
来てくれた生徒さんはRくん(小6)、Rくん(小4)、Tくん(小1)、Mちゃん(小3)、Yくん(小2)でした。
ではよしだ先生よろしくお願いします!
こんにちは!よしだ先生です。
今回私はRくん(小6)、Rくん(小4)、Tくん(小1)を担当しました。
それでは始めていきます。
まずはRくん(小6)。
ロジカルコースのRくん、今回も引き続き修了試験のトランプゲーム作成課題を進めていきます。
前回、神経衰弱のカードをめくる機能を作ったRくん。
今回はめくったカードの数字が同じか確認する機能を作成します。
トランプの数字を確認するために、めくったカードを一旦どこかに保存する必要があります。
Rくんはまだめくっていないリストに加えてめくったカードを保存するリストを作ってくれました。
このリストの長さが二つになった時に、リストの中身を比較して同じ数字か判定するようです。
今回はリストの作成とめくったカードをリストに入れる機能を作ってタイムアップ!
次回はめくったカードを判定できるようにしましょう!
次はRくん(小4)。
ロジカルコースのRくん、前回に引き続き光の屈折の課題を解いていきます。
前回、鏡に光が触れたら反射するようにしてくれましたね。
今回は矢印キーで動かせる鏡を追加して光をセンサーまで反射させるゲームを作ります。
Rくんは、前回作った鏡のプログラムを参考に動かせる鏡を作ってくれました。
鏡に触れたら光の移動に使う「x」「y」の変数を変更して反射するようにします。
動かせる鏡も完成して課題は終了!
Rくんは残った時間で障害物を設置して、障害物に触れたら光が止まるようにしてくれました!
次回はシャボン玉を作る課題です!
次回も頑張っていきましょう!
最後はTくん(小1)。
ロジカルコースのTくん、今回の課題はランダムな回数分、絵を左右に回す問題です。
今回の課題では、ランダムな数字を用意する「乱数」、用意した乱数を保存する「変数」を使います。
Tくんは問題文に従って、1~10の数字からランダムな数を作成してくれました。しかし、上手くいきません。
T「回る回数がおかしいよ」
Tくんのプログラムを見せてもらうと乱数はきちんと作れていますが変数に保存していませんでした。
乱数を何度も作り直しているのが原因で、最初に「〇回転する」言った回数と実際に回転する回数がかわってしまいました。
Tくんには乱数を保存する変数を用意してもらい、その変数を使ってもらいます。
これで正しい回数分、回転させることが出来ましたね。
作った乱数を変数に保存することは今後も良く使うので是非覚えておきましょう。
今回はここまで!次回も引き続き問題集を進めていきましょう!
よしだ先生ありがとうございました。
まずはRくん(小6)。修了試験中なので、先生も見守る感じです。今回は一度めくったカードを処理する部分を作ってくれました。まだ作るところはたくさんあるけれどもコツコツ作っていって下さい。
次もRくん(小4)。光の反射シミュレーションを作ってくれました。変数をうまく使って計算することで、うまく反射を表現できました。次も身近なもの(シャボン玉)のシミュレーションです。うまくできるかな?!
最後はTくん。乱数を使って回転させるのですが、最初はうまく回せなかったようで。他の生徒さんもよくあるのですが、乱数は毎回数字が変わるので、変数とセットで使わないとトラブルに。ちゃんと変数を使ったやり方に修正してくれたので、課題通りにできました。変数の使い方を覚えておこうね!
次回のレポートもお楽しみに!
無料体験授業実施中!
毎週火曜日 16:00~17:30、17:40~19:10
毎週木曜日 16:00~17:30、17:40~19:10
毎週土曜日 10:00~11:30、11:40~13:10
※日曜日も臨時で実施していることがあります
お気軽にお問い合わせください
お申し込み・お問い合わせは、こちら。
お電話でも受け付けております。
03-6806-6861
(平日10:00~18:00)
イフキッズLINE@お友だち募集中!
新着授業レポートの通知、無料説明会やイベントの案内など、
耳よりな情報を配信中です。
加えて、お友だち登録されている方には、
イベント参加費の割引、
入会の際の割引、プレゼントなどの特典も!